You try to set the state inside the render … WebNov 9, 2024 · Approach 1: Define two dates using new Date (). Calculate the time difference of two dates using date2.getTime () – date1.getTime (); Calculate the no. of days between two dates, divide the time difference of both dates by no. of milliseconds in a day (1000*60*60*24) Print the final result using document.write ().

WebFeb 21, 2024 · An integer number, between 0 and 6, corresponding to the day of the week for the given date, according to local time: 0 for Sunday, 1 for Monday, 2 for Tuesday, and so on. Examples Using getDay () The second statement below assigns the value 1 to weekday, based on the value of the Date object xmas95. December 25, 1995, is a Monday.
